Actually, in thinking, you don't need to uninstall the Pocket PC Companion for the latest fixes, all you need to do is remove the database and replace it.
To do so, go to the Pocket Access option in ActiveSync, click the Settings (right-click Pocket Access choose Settings...) and remove the database. Then go to your Pocket PC File Explorer and navigate to the Logbook Pro folder under Program Files in My Device. You'll see a file around 250'ish KB named 'Logbook', delete this one.
Now go to ActiveSync and reaccomplish the Tools...Import Database as per the instructions (after the new 1.8 is installed on your PC and run to update your database to the new structure) and reaccomplish the database import to the PDA.
